My friends suggested me to participate in drawing challenge called inktober, created by Mr James Parker. Hmm, no relation to the brand called Parker.
The rules are simple, just make a drawing 1 every each day for the whole month of October, so total drawings will be 31 drawings. Although, we can always participate in half marathon (post in every other day) or even once a week. And don't forget to hashtag it with #inktober.

Failed!! I tried using 2 shrink plastics: white and clear. The white one was burnt (look at the body, got burn marks). The clear one was crumpled so bad, you may not notice it on the picture, but the left ear was out of shape due to it sticked to the body when it heated. As for the colouring part, i like the clear better.
From many failure pieces, i am not giving up just yet. I keep on practice by making simpler shapes. Learn how to use the heat gun properly to avoid the whole piece crump into one. Practice on colouring each piece very lightly and emphasise few spots only instead on colouring the whole part. Just keep it simple.
